Genetic relations between skarn mineralization and petrogenesis of the Evciler granitoid, Kazdağ, Çanakkale, Turkey and comparison with world skarn granitoids

Birçok skarn yatağı doğrudan magmatik aktivite ile ilişkilidir ve skarn yataklarının metal içerikleri ve skarn oluşumuna neden olan plutonların bileşimleri arasında sistematik bir ilişki söz konusudur. Bu çalışma, Evciler plutonu içindeki fasiyeslerin bileşimleri ve intrüzyon bileşimi ve bir arada bulundukları skarnların metal içerikleri arasındaki korelasyonu ortaya koymaktadır. Evciler bölgesinde eski maden işletmeleri (örn., Cu madeni) bulunmaktadır, bununla birlikte skarn mineralizasyonu veya benzer maden yatakları açısından ayrıntılı bir jeolojik çalışma yapılmamıştır. Evciler bölgesinde, kalsik eksoskarn (granat-piroksen) ve endoskarn (piroksen-epidot) granitoid ve mermer arasındaki dokanak boyunca ortaya çıkmaktadır. Evciler skarnlarındaki kalk-silikat mineral bileşimleri, Au-Cu ve Fe-Cu skarnlarından alınan alterasyon minerallerinin bileşimlerine benzerdir. Evciler plutonunda mineralojik ve jeokimyasal açıdan üç ana fasiyes ayırt edilmektedir; bunlar, (1) Çavuşlu monzodiyoriti, (2) Karaköy granodiyoriti ve(3) mezokratik-tip Evciler olarak adlandırılan Evciler kuvars diyorit-graondiyoritidir. Aynı zamanda, Evciler bölgesinde monzogranit bileşimli kayaçlar mezokratik-tip Evciler'e göre daha sınırli yayılım sunmaktadır ve lökokratik-tip Evciler olarak adlandırılmaktadır. Sokulum zamanına ilişkin arazi verileri ve her bir fasiyesin iz element jeokimyası Evciler plutonunun, üst kabukla etkileşim ile kirlenmiş, kabuk ve manto bileşenlerine sahip melez bir kaynaktan, magmatik-yay veya çarpışma sonrası bir ortamda oluştuğunu önermektedir. Evciler granitoyidinin tüm kayaç $delta^{18}O$ değerleri kalsik skarn mineraiizasyonuna (Au-Cu) oldukça yakın sokulum dokanağına doğru 8.5 $permil$'den 2.5 $permil$'e azalmaktadır ve Evciler granitoidine ait quartz $delta^{18}O$ bileşimleri 7.2'den 10.9 $permil$'e değişmektedir. Bu değerler l-tipi altere olmamış intrüzif kayaçlar için normaldir, fakat basit bir magmatik farklılaşma için oldukça geniş bir aralığa sahiptir. Bu nedenle, Evciler granitoyidi, bölgeye yerleşimi sonrasında açık-sistem hidrotermal alterasyona uğramış ve muhtemelen meteorik su girişi ile ilksel magmatik $delta^{18}O$ bileşimi değişmiştir. Bu çalışma, Evciler granodiyoritinin jeokimyasal özelliklerinin Au-Cu, Fe-skarn granitoyidlerinin ortalama değerleri ile benzerlik sunduğunu göstermektedir. Buna karşın, Evciler lökograniti ise Sn- ve Mo-skarn granitoyidierine benzerlik göstermektedir. Evciler granitoyidi dünyadaki birçok Au-Cu çekirdek metal topluluklarına benzer şekilde ilksel-orta derecede evrim geçirmiş ve okside olmuş magmalarla benzer karakter sunmaktadır.
